I still remember when I bought my 1st pc, it’s a historical day for me, I had my 1st personal computer @ 28-5-2001 after I finished my 10th grad final exam, it was my 1st year in high school.

It has Windows millennium, 700 MHz pc processors Celeron, 40 GB had disk, and 16 mega voodoo 3dfx video card, with 128 ram, Canon s400 printer and standard scanner, that was the best in the market “Syrian market”.

I sat on my pc @ 8 pm and started surfing through windows, I don’t know what icons means back then, all what I know that when I raised my head to see the clock it was 8 am, and I had to call technical support to come and fix what I messed J.

Now, the 1st time I entered the internet in my home was 2002, I don’t remember the details, but I remember I was holding 3M chocolate bar,”famous Syrian product”.
